We had the absolute pleasure to meet with President-Designate of CHEST, Professor Doreen J. Addrizzo-Harris (NYU Grossman School of Medicine, New York, NY, USA) who gave us some of the key highlights from this year’s annual meeting of CHEST, 17-20 October 2021.

Questions

  1. What were your personal highlights of CHEST 2021? (0:34)
  2. How has CHEST adapted to the challenges and opportunities posed by virtual congresses? (1:42)
  3. What developments are you hoping to see in 2022? (3:46)
